What are the typical down payment requirements for homes in Berkeley Heights, given its high property values?
For Berkeley Heights' median home price, which is significantly above the national average, a standard 20% down payment is common to avoid private mortgage insurance (PMI). However, many lenders offer conventional loans with down payments as low as 5% for qualified buyers, and FHA loans with 3.5% down are also an option, though the loan limits may constrain your purchase price in this market.

How do Berkeley Heights property taxes impact mortgage qualification and monthly payments?
Berkeley Heights has notably high property taxes, which are a significant component of your monthly escrow payment. Lenders will factor these taxes into your debt-to-income (DTI) ratio, potentially reducing the loan amount you qualify for. It's crucial to get an accurate tax estimate early in your home search to budget correctly and avoid payment shock.

Does Berkeley Heights have any specific zoning or property considerations that could affect my mortgage?
While not directly affecting the mortgage product, Berkeley Heights has strict zoning laws, and many homes are in flood zones (Zone X, AE). Lenders will require a flood certification, and if the home is in a high-risk zone, mandatory flood insurance will be required, adding to your monthly costs and affecting your overall housing budget. A thorough property inspection is also critical due to the age of many homes in the area.
